A long time ago in a galaxy far, far away... SITH-REPUBLIC WAR RISE OF THE SITH Thirty-Seven years after the fall of the Galactic Empire, the New Galactic Republic verges on collapse. DARTH SHADOW, the new Dark Lord of the Sith, has unleashed his invincible and infinite Sith armada upon an unsuspecting galaxy. Shadow's war of conquest has crippled the Jedi Order, leaving them scattered and vulnerable as countless Knights fall in battle, and many more swear allegiance to the new Sith Master. As the war continues on, the Jedi realize that there is more to this Sith Uprising than meets the eye. In the skies above the Inner Rim world of Onderon, a Jedi battle fleet engages the forces of Darth Shadow in a desperate effort to halt the Sith's galactic domination.... It is 41 ABY. Thirty-seven years ago, the Battle of Endor took place It was one of the largest and most important engagements of the Galactic Civil War fought by the Rebel Alliance and the Galactic Empire. It would signify the decline of the Empire upon the death of Palpatine, and the destruction of Death Star II, as well as key Imperial personnel. The Rebels celebrated during the night, an event occurring on thousands of planets across the Galaxy. They had accomplished their goals (somewhat). The Emperor was dead, the Empire had been dealt a massive blow. During this, Luke Skywalker saw the ghosts of his father, signifying the fall of Darth Vader and the redemption of Anakin Skywalker. He was also with Obi-Wan Kenobi, and Yoda. As for the Alliance to Restore the Republic, they would go on to form the Alliance of Free Planets and, soon thereafter, the New Republic, which would carry on as a strong member of the galaxy. Then, in 11 ABY, Luke Skywalker moved to Yavin IV and settled there, forming the New Jedi Order. This new order went on to be, once again, the protectors and guardians of the Republic. The Jedi numbers have also increased to more than 100 thousand. Things move back to normal. The Galactic Senate has elected a new Chacellor, Leia Organa Solo. People move back on with their lives as free people. Everything seems to be in order... for now. Before the fall of the Empire, Jolan Elengis, a Hand of the Emperor, made his escape from the battle. He set course for anywhere that could hide him from the Rebels. That is when Jolan found the Unknown Regions, a region that held the planet of Lehon, and the rubble of the giant automated shipyard, the Star Forge. Jolan set his landing for the shipyard, but the protective force field was still around the Forge and made him crash land on Lehon. Once he was on the planet, he was captured by the Rakata, an ancient race thought to be extinct. Jolan made an agreement for his freedom when he spoke to the Elders of the Rakata; in exchange for his freedom and a NEW Star Forge, Jolan would have to destroy the Black Rakata, Rakatans who betrayed the Elders. After doing so, Jolan gained access to the Temple of the Ancients. Inside, he deactivated the force field around the newly rebuilt Star Forge. Jolan also found something worth more than the Star Forge. A holocron to be exact. Holocrons are small cubes into which Jedi (and Sith) program knowledge. This holocron happens to contain the dark teachings of Darth Revan, the infamous former-Dark Lord of the Sith. From what Jolan could determine, Revan must have put this holocron in the Temple of the Ancients years before his 'death' and redemption as a Jedi. The holocron also contained a message made by Revan. In the message, he states, I am Darth Revan, Dark Lord of the Sith. Those who use the dark side are also bound to serve it. To understand this is to understand the underlying philosophy of the Sith. The dark side offers power for power's sake. You must crave it. Covet it. You must seek power above all else, with no reservation or hesitation. The Force will change you. It will transform you. Some fear this change. The teachings of the Jedi are focused on fighting and controlling this transformation. That is why those who serve the light are limited in what they accomplish. True power can come only to those who embrace the transformation. There can be no compromise. Mercy, compassion, loyalty: all these things will prevent you from claiming what is rightfully yours. Those who follow the dark side must cast aside these conceits. Those who do not—those who try to walk the path of moderation—will fail, dragged down by their own weakness. Those who accept the power of the dark side must also accept the challenge of holding on to it. By its very nature the dark side invites rivalry and strife. This is the greatest strength of the Sith: it culls the weak from our order. Yet this rivalry can also be our greatest weakness. The strong must be careful lest they be overwhelmed by the ambitions of those working beneath them in concert. Any master who instructs more than one apprentice in the ways of the dark side is a fool. In time, the apprentices will unite their strengths and overthrow the master. It is inevitable; axiomatic. That is why each master must have only one student. This is also the reason there can only be one Dark Lord. The Sith must be ruled by a single leader: the very embodiment of the strength and power of the dark side. If the leader grows weak another must rise to seize the mantle. The strong rule; the weak are meant to serve. This is the way it must be. My time here is ended. Take what I have taught you and use it well. Jolan used all this information to his advantage. He studied every single teaching that was in the holocron, and he took Revan's words to thought. He ceased being Jolan Elengis, and became Darth Shadow, Dark Lord of the Sith. Jolan, or better yet, Darth Shadow, created a large Sith armada, consisting of more than 100,000 ships. This armada, this empire was soon named the "new" Order of the Sith Lords by Darth Shadow. He also secretly recruited numerous Jedi, that had fallen down the Dark side, Dark Jedi. But, listening to the words of Revan's holocron, he went on the reestablish the guiding principle of the Rule of Two originally set by Darth Bane. Shadow trained only one apprentice, Darth Riyan. As for his army, he also recruited numerous Imperial Remnant soldiers and officers. Although he denies it, Shadow had truly become one of most greatest Sith Lords in the history of the Sith. This can only mean trouble for the Jedi… no, the Republic in general. In order to try and stop this new Sith threat, Luke Skywalker and the Jedi Order must join the Republic and stop Darth Shadow once and for all. Will the Jedi prevail? Will theSith once more rule the galaxy? What will be the outcome? Only time, and the Will of the Force, will tell… This is truly the Legacy of the Sith... NO... the Legacy of Revan. |
